"Pool's Gold" is the 42nd episode of Season 2 and 100th episode overall of Big City Greens.
Synopsis[]
Cricket goes on a quest to find the best pool in Big City.
Plot[]
Cricket, after not showering (the water gets you clean), is enjoying the pool, the greatest in Big City, before Gregly tells him it's not, saying the one at the Elkins apartment that happens to be next to the Greens' house is the best. Cricket goes and tells Nancy, Alice, and Tilly there is a pool at the apartment building next to their house, while Tilly gets nervous that they should not break the rules. After Bill tells the family they should just stay at the pool they are already at, everyone (except him) decides to leave and head to the other.
Bill stays behind and participates in an Aquarobics class when a small child springs a leak in their floatie and starts drifting toward the deep end. Bill saves the day and rescues the child, who had apparently lived a full life with no regrets, becoming the local hero and doted upon with beverages, gifts, and phone numbers from impressed ladies. Over at the apartment building, the Greens are trying to figure out how to sneak into the pool. Tilly comes up with a clear disguise and character to play called "A. Resident". While going into the building, Brett calls the Greens over asking them to join him at the pool. Cricket, while enjoying the water that doesn't taste like bleach, comments that this really is the best pool in Big City. Once again, to his dismay, he is told that there is a better pool at the Spritz hotel, complete with two water slides and a butler service. The Greens decide to try and use that pool and leave the one at the apartment building.
Knowing that using this pool is a greater risk, the Greens head to the Spritz. They sneak past the hotel lady to the elevator, only to discover the elevator to the pool needs a keycard to access. They decide to use the airvents to travel through the hotel and get to the roof, and just before splashdown are caught by the hotel staff and put under hotel arrest for breaking international pool law. While locked up, Cricket realizes his quest to find the best pool in Big City has ruined their day together and schemes an idea.
Meanwhile, Bill at the original pool is overwhelmed with his beverage offerings and gifts. The child he rescued has an offering, a gallon gulp soda and climbs on his raft to give it to him. The added weight of the soda is overwhelming and the raft, Bill, and child, began to sink. Bill, unable to move due to the beverages and gifts, can't save the day again but all is not lost. Mark the local hero rescues Bill and the child, and all the attention is now off of Bill.
Back at the hotel closet, where the rest of the family is being held, Cricket has flooded the room thanks to the nearby sink to create a makeshift pool for the rest of the family when the hotel employee that caught them tells them they're free to go. Cricket asks if they can stay and enjoy their new pool, and the employee just shrugs, leaving them in there. They all have fun, but then the rats from the vent swim in the water, making Gramma suggest they should leave.
